《数据库设计中概念结构设计的关键工具》
在数据库设计的领域中,概念结构设计占据着至关重要的地位,它是将现实世界中的业务信息转化为数据库中可存储和管理的数据模型的关键步骤,而在这个过程中,有几个主要的工具发挥着重要作用。
实体-联系图(E-R 图)无疑是概念结构设计中最常用且最具代表性的工具之一,E-R 图通过图形化的方式清晰地展示了实体、属性以及实体之间的联系,它能够直观地反映出业务中各个关键元素及其相互关系,帮助设计师快速理解和把握数据的整体架构,在一个学生管理系统中,学生、课程、教师等可以作为实体,而学生与课程之间的选课关系、教师与课程之间的授课关系等则可以通过相应的联系来表示,通过绘制 E-R 图,可以明确系统中需要存储和管理的核心数据以及它们之间的逻辑关系,为后续的数据库实现提供了坚实的基础。
数据字典也是概念结构设计中不可或缺的工具,它详细地记录了数据库中所有的数据元素,包括数据项、数据结构、数据流、数据存储和处理过程等,数据字典为数据库的设计、管理和维护提供了全面而准确的信息,确保了数据的一致性和完整性,在概念结构设计阶段,通过数据字典可以对实体的属性、联系的类型和约束条件等进行详细的定义和描述,使得设计人员对数据的理解更加深入和准确。
UML(统一建模语言)中的类图在数据库概念结构设计中也具有重要的应用价值,类图可以很好地描述系统中的类、类的属性以及类之间的关系,与 E-R 图有一定的相似性,但更加灵活和通用,它可以用于对复杂的业务系统进行建模,帮助设计师从面向对象的角度去思考和设计数据库结构。
在实际的概念结构设计过程中,这些工具通常是相互结合、协同使用的,通过对业务需求的深入分析,确定系统中的主要实体和它们之间的联系,然后利用 E-R 图将这些关系以直观的形式展示出来,结合数据字典对实体的属性和联系的约束条件进行详细的定义,如果系统具有较强的面向对象特性,还可以使用类图来进一步完善数据库的概念模型。
数据库设计中的概念结构设计是整个数据库设计过程的核心和基础,而实体-联系图、数据字典和 UML 类图等工具则为概念结构设计提供了强大的支持和保障,通过合理地运用这些工具,可以有效地提高数据库设计的质量和效率,确保设计出的数据库能够满足业务需求,为企业的信息化建设提供可靠的数据支持,在未来的数据库设计中,随着技术的不断发展和业务需求的不断变化,这些工具也将不断地演进和完善,以更好地适应新的挑战和机遇。
评论列表